Indonesia
Reach for Indonesian green coffee beans if you’re looking for a coffee that’s medium- to full- bodied with exotic spice notes. With a dark and bold flavor profile, rustic earthiness, and low acidity, Indonesian coffee is herbaceously nuanced. Flavor notes for these coffee beans can include spice, tobacco, leather, or wood. Expect a long-lasting finish reminiscent of dark or unsweetened cocoa.

Indonesian Sumatra Gr. 1 – Mandheling

A very clean traditional Sumatra cup. Best from medium to dark roasts. Fuller bodied with some nice exotic incense spice notes intermingled with a bakers chocolate and smoky cup profile. Light roast are not recommended (for almost all Indo coffees). Medium roasts were nice and balanced, a little lemony acidity upfront mixing with a bunch of spice and hints of an earthy slightly peaty chocolaty factor; a decent roast point for pour-overs or drip. Darker roasts were fuller bodied and very smoky with the spice lingering in the aftertaste, very low acidity; good for dark roast fans, espresso or blend bases.
